当前位置: 首页 > 知识库问答 >
问题:

Python注入丢失的值与均值,帮助我我尝试这个代码,但错误

赵明亮
2023-03-14
df.loc[(data['Perkotaan'].isnull()==True),'Perkotaan']=df['Perkotaan'].mean()
df.loc[(data['Perdesaan'].isnull()==True),'Perdesaan']=df['Perdesaan'].mean()

KeyError Traceback(最近的调用最后) /usr/local/lib/python3.7/dist-packages/pandas/core/indexes/base.pyget_loc(自己,关键,方法,公差)2897尝试:-

熊猫/_libs/索引。大熊猫中的pyx_图书馆。指数IndexEngine。获取_loc()

熊猫/_libs/索引。大熊猫中的pyx_图书馆。指数IndexEngine。获取_loc()

pandas/_libs/hashtable_class_helper。熊猫体内的pxi_图书馆。哈希表。PyObjectHashTable。获取_项()

pandas/_libs/hashtable_class_helper。熊猫体内的pxi_图书馆。哈希表。PyObjectHashTable。获取_项()

关键错误:'Perkotaan'

上述例外是以下例外的直接原因:

KeyError Traceback(最近的调用最后)2帧 /usr/local/lib/python3.7/dist-packages/pandas/core/indexes/base.pyget_loc(自我,密钥,方法,公差)2898返回自我。_engine.get_loc(casted_key)2899除了KeyError作为错误:-

关键错误:'Perkotaan'

共有1个答案

朱丰
2023-03-14

你的数据帧分配给df还是数据?

df。loc[(数据['Perkotan'].isnull()==True),'Perkotan']=df['Perkotan']。平均数()

我认为您必须将其更改为df或仔细检查您选择的列。'perkotaan'不是数据框的一列。

 类似资料:
  • 请发送我的错误的html代码解决方案,以上传第5行的图像。 html代码:- PHP代码:- 我在这段代码中发现了错误:- 分析错误:语法错误,意外的“”(T_ENCAPSED_AND_WHITESPACE),在C:\wamp64\ww\upload\upload.php第5行中应为“-”或标识符(T_STRING)或变量(T_VARIABLE)或数字(T_NUM_STRING

  • 我用熊猫组织了我的数据。我像下面这样填写我的程序 当我打印df2时,我可以在TRDAR_CD列中看到11947和11948值。如下图所示 之后,我使用了groupby函数,并丢失了TRDAR_CD列中的11948个值。你可以在下图中看到这种情况 TRDAR_CD_NM 1085428非空对象 SVC_INDUTY_CD 1089023非空对象 SVC_INDUTY_CD_NM 1089023非空对

  • 第1034行:Char 9:运行时错误:引用绑定到'std::vector'类型的空指针

  • 我似乎无法从用户输入的分数中计算出平均分数。我也不能让它停止例外输入大于100或小于0。有人能告诉我我做错了什么吗?谢谢

  • 我用python编写了以下代码,该代码转到数组中的URL并查找有关该页面的特定信息 - 各种Web抓取器。这个接受一个Reddit线程数组,并输出每个线程的分数。该程序几乎从不完全执行。通常,在收到下面的错误消息之前,我会经历5次左右的迭代。有人可以帮我了解这一点吗? 我收到的错误消息是:

  • 当我尝试编译时,这段代码给出了错误?